The Mendoza College of Business is seeking an enthusiastic, relationship-driven Associate Director of Admissions (MBA) to join our Graduate Admissions team. Reporting to the Associate Director of Admissions, MBA, this role is instrumental in attracting, evaluating, and enrolling talented students across our portfolio of graduate business programs. You will serve as a key ambassador for the Notre Dame experience—engaging prospective students, collaborating with campus partners, and shaping incoming classes that reflect our mission and values.
